Composite Number

69568

69568 is a even composite number that follows 69567 and precedes 69569. It is composed of 14 distinct factors: 1, 2, 4, 8, 16, 32, 64, 1087, 2174, 4348, 8696, 17392, 34784, 69568. Its prime factorization can be written as 2^6 × 1087. 69568 is classified as a deficient number based on the sum of its proper divisors. In computer science, 69568 is represented as 10000111111000000 in binary and 10FC0 in hexadecimal.
